Read the whole post in full before attempting anything!
redsn0w is an easy to use, multi-platform, multi-device jailbreaking and unlocking (iPhone 2G only) tool for the iPhone 2G (original iPhone), the iPhone 3G (but not the 3GS) and also the iPod touch (first and second generation). Currently it is available for Windows and Mac OS X (there are some issues using redsn0w with OS X PPC, please use an Intel Mac until we have this problem resolved).
REDSN0W PROVIDES SIMILAR FUNCTIONALITY TO QUICKPWN.
Official Bittorrent Releases -
Unofficial Mirrors
The following links are unofficial download mirrors, you download these at
your own risk, we accept no responsibility if your computer explodes or if it
becomes part of a NASA attacking botnet or even worse if your hands fall off
mid-way during the use of these files. We do not check these links or archives
and we accept no responsibility with regard to the validity of the files, or
with other content these links provide or with the content that is on the linked
site. Always check the published SHA1 sums. We would prefer that you downloaded
the official bittorrent release that is linked above, but you are welcome to try
these if you really must. Mirror owners should email direct links only to
blog@iphone-dev.org , please don’t place mirrors in the comments as they will be
deleted.
Mac
http://www.chemicalwebs.com/redsn0w/redsn0w-mac_0.7.zip
http://download.server-land.com/redsn0w/redsn0w-mac_0.7.zip
http://therepository.binarytide.com/redsn0w/redsn0w-mac_0.7.zip
http://www.bielsipod.de/Daten/redsn0w-mac_0.7.zip
http://necoda.com/redsn0w-mac_0.7.zip
http://g.appleguru.org/redsn0w-mac_0.7.zip
http://download.desteini.com/mac/redsn0w-mac_0.7.zip
http://schaffnerd.com/redsn0w/redsn0w-mac_0.7.zip
Windows
http://www.chemicalwebs.com/redsn0w/redsn0w-win_0.7.1.zip
http://intern.datentankstelle.at/iphone/redsn0w-win_0.7.1.zip
http://www.gotokohsamui.com/redsn0w-win_0.7.1.zip
http://www.bielsipod.de/Daten/redsn0w-win_0.7.1.zip
http://cligs.ee/assets/redsn0w-win_0.7.1.zip
http://72.14.179.250/Downloads/redsn0w-win_0.7.1.zip
http://www.andygo.de/redsn0w-win_0.7.1.zip
http://linhsex.net/data/redsn0w/redsn0w-win_0.7.1.zip
http://download.server-land.com/redsn0w/redsn0w-win_0.7.1.zip
http://asifzia.com/redsn0w-win_0.7.1.zip
http://g.appleguru.org/redsn0w-win_0.7.1.zip
http://iphone.h4ck.org.il/redsn0w-win_0.7.1.zip
http://bentkowski.com.pl/redsn0w-win_0.7.1.zip
http://theiphoneproject.org/windows/redsn0w-win_0.7.1.zip
http://begolli.com/downloads/win/redsn0w-win_0.7.1.zip
Download iPhone OS 3.0 Build 7A341 Software Update
Download iPhone 2G Firmware 3.0
Download iPhone 3G Firmware 3.0
Download iPod Touch Firmware 3.0
Download iPod Touch 2G Firmware 3.0
You Also Need BootLoader 3.9 & 4.9 FOR 2G to Unlock It
You Can Download it:

You Also Need BootLoader 3.9 & 4.9 FOR 2G to Unlock It
You Can Download it:
BootLoader 3.9
BootLoader 4.6
EJ BRO FLM SHUM NJERI VETEM PERPARA NUMBER ONE PER IPHONE-SHQIP
Kaltroshi kush asht number ONE Kush Kush Kush